Lilly Lucas makes hearts beat faster again:  The romantic conclusion to the Cherry Hill series

 

Poppy, the youngest of the McCarthy sisters, is known for getting herself into curious situations. One night she gives first aid to country star Trace Bradley in a car accident and is mistaken for his girlfriend - although she can't stand Trace ever since he wrote a hit song about a kiss between them three years ago. Then the press gets wind of the accident and tracks down the mysterious "new girlfriend" at Cherry Hill. Poppy is badly annoyed, - until she sees the booking figures for her beloved Treehouse Hotel, which has been doing poorly of late. The sudden interest gives Poppy an idea ...

Lilly Lucas

Lilly Lucas was born in 1987 in Ansbach and studied German studies in Bamberg. Today, she lives with her husband, her son and an endless amount of books in Würzburg. When she is not writing novels about love and life, she likes to watch the world, stick her nose in a book or give in to her addiction to films and series on the couch at home.
